In a side-by-side test, I cooked up three strip steaks: one brushed with mayo and set directly into a hot pan, one that was marinated in mayo for an hour and one that was cooked normally without mayo. Lo and behold, the first one took on a crusty, crunchy edge faster than the control steak I plopped naked into a hot puddle of grape-seed oil.

Place the steak bag in the water with the ziploc open to drive the air out. Close the top and if needed add a spoon to weight down the bag so the steak stays submerged. Let the steak sous vide 60 minutes for 1 inch steak, 90 minutes for 1.5 inch steak, or 120 minutes for 2 inch steak. Remove the steak from the bag, and pat it dry with a paper.
